The provided text is an academic paper discussing the topic of 'Executive Compensation in Controlled Companies'. It challenges the common understanding that controlling shareholders inherently curb excessive executive pay, instead suggesting they may overpay managers due to agency problems, which are exacerbated by control-enhancing mechanisms. The paper uses empirical indications from ISS recommendations and calls for reconceptualizing executive pay in controlled companies as an indirect, self-dealing transaction.
